    Samsung Unveils Galaxy Z TriFold With 10-Inch Display and Advanced Multitasking Features

    1 month ago

    Yugcharan News | Technology Desk | December 2, 2025

    Samsung has officially introduced the Galaxy Z TriFold, a new foldable smartphone that expands into a 10-inch tablet-like display. Set to go on sale from December 12 in select markets, the device brings a three-way folding mechanism, positioning it as one of the most innovative additions to Samsung’s foldable lineup.

    The Galaxy Z TriFold measures just 3.9 mm when unfolded, making it the thinnest foldable phone the company has released so far. However, the device weighs 309 grams, which is noticeably heavier due to its larger structure and mechanical components. When folded, the phone measures 12.9 mm in thickness.

    One of the key highlights of the TriFold is its enhanced productivity experience. The device supports native DeX mode, allowing users to work with multiple apps in pop-up windows. It also enables three apps to run side by side, offering more flexibility compared to previous models that supported only two.

    Powering the device is a 5600 mAh battery with 45W fast charging, capable of reaching 50% charge in about 30 minutes. Wireless charging support remains unchanged at 15W, along with Wireless PowerShare.

    Samsung has retained premium materials, including Gorilla Glass Ceramic 2 for display protection and IP54-rated resistance against dust and water. The redesigned titanium hinge is aimed at improving durability and long-term reliability.

    For photography enthusiasts, the Galaxy Z TriFold features a 200MP main camera, accompanied by ultra-wide and telephoto lenses, offering up to 100x zoom. The expansive inner display also makes on-the-go photo editing more comfortable.

    Samsung’s latest foldable aims to blend the convenience of a smartphone with the versatility of a tablet, targeting users who prioritise productivity, creativity, and portability.
